.MccdOveO7VtoIOyKng2l {
  --dna-band-height: 190px;
  --dna-dot-size: 7px;
  --dna-rung-width: 1px;
  --dna-shimmer-strength: 0.85;
  --dna-cursor-expansion: 0.9;
  --dna-accent-color: var(--theme-accent, var(--accent, #9db5d5));
  --dna-silver-color: #c6ccd4;
  --dna-glow-color: var(--dna-accent-color);
  --dna-rung-color: rgba(220, 226, 234, 0.22);
  position: relative;
  width: 100%;
  background: transparent;
}

.MccdOveO7VtoIOyKng2l[data-color-mode='silver'] {
  --dna-glow-color: var(--dna-silver-color);
}

.MccdOveO7VtoIOyKng2l[data-full-bleed='true'] {
  width: 100vw;
  max-width: 100vw;
  margin-left: calc(50% - 50vw);
  margin-right: calc(50% - 50vw);
}

.A8GIYUMz9FN6N1bOcEGY {
  position: relative;
  width: 100%;
  height: var(--dna-band-height);
  overflow: visible;
  background: transparent;
}

.nAkOi51XTmpaR7iHlHqM {
  position: absolute;
  inset: 0;
  width: 100%;
  height: 100%;
  display: block;
  pointer-events: none;
}

.pDzzW652yUjdaMmL_HuC {
  position: absolute;
  left: 0;
  top: 0;
  z-index: 2;
  transform: translate(var(--highlight-x, 0px), var(--highlight-y, 0px)) translate(-50%, -50%);
  display: inline-flex;
  align-items: center;
  justify-content: center;
  background: transparent;
  border: 0;
  padding: 0;
  margin: 0;
  color: inherit;
  cursor: pointer;
  will-change: transform;
  overflow: visible;
}

.pDzzW652yUjdaMmL_HuC:focus-visible {
  outline: none;
}

.Afl7iBwXRtLXV7nUrdMP {
  --highlight-base-scale: 1;
  width: calc(var(--dna-dot-size) + 6px);
  height: calc(var(--dna-dot-size) + 6px);
  border-radius: 999px;
  position: relative;
  display: inline-flex;
  align-items: center;
  justify-content: center;
  background: radial-gradient(circle at 34% 32%, #ffffff 0%, #edf2f7 42%, var(--dna-glow-color) 100%);
  border: 4px solid #020304;
  outline: 1px solid rgba(255, 255, 255, 0.95);
  outline-offset: 0;
  box-shadow:
    0 0 0 2px rgba(255, 255, 255, 0.08),
    0 0 10px rgba(255, 255, 255, 0.36),
    0 0 22px var(--dna-glow-color);
  transform: scale(calc(var(--highlight-base-scale) + (var(--highlight-proximity) * 0.7)));
  transition: transform 180ms ease, box-shadow 180ms ease, opacity 180ms ease;
}

.cmJmMKE_eHB0XSdIUgin {
  width: 10px;
  height: 10px;
  display: inline-flex;
  align-items: center;
  justify-content: center;
  color: #05070c;
  opacity: 0;
  transform: scale(0.6);
  transition: opacity 180ms ease, transform 180ms ease;
}

.cmJmMKE_eHB0XSdIUgin svg {
  width: 100%;
  height: 100%;
  display: block;
}

.fOoNXsnA9jTH8sixAHDB {
  position: absolute;
  left: 50%;
  min-width: max-content;
  max-width: min(32vw, 220px);
  transform: translate(-50%, calc(-100% - 16px));
  padding: 8px 12px;
  border-radius: 999px;
  border: 1px solid rgba(255, 255, 255, 0.14);
  background: rgba(11, 13, 18, 0.92);
  color: #f4f7fb;
  font-size: 12px;
  line-height: 1.2;
  letter-spacing: 0.08em;
  text-transform: uppercase;
  font-weight: 600;
  white-space: normal;
  opacity: 0;
  pointer-events: none;
  transition: opacity 160ms ease, transform 160ms ease;
  box-shadow: 0 12px 28px rgba(0, 0, 0, 0.28);
}

.pDzzW652yUjdaMmL_HuC[data-strand='b'] .fOoNXsnA9jTH8sixAHDB {
  transform: translate(-50%, 16px);
}

.pDzzW652yUjdaMmL_HuC[data-active='true'] {
  z-index: 3;
}

.pDzzW652yUjdaMmL_HuC[data-active='true'] .Afl7iBwXRtLXV7nUrdMP,
.pDzzW652yUjdaMmL_HuC[data-near='true'] .Afl7iBwXRtLXV7nUrdMP,
.pDzzW652yUjdaMmL_HuC:hover .Afl7iBwXRtLXV7nUrdMP,
.pDzzW652yUjdaMmL_HuC:focus-visible .Afl7iBwXRtLXV7nUrdMP {
  transform: scale(calc(1.16 + (var(--highlight-proximity) * 0.82)));
  box-shadow:
    0 0 0 2px rgba(255, 255, 255, 0.18),
    0 0 14px rgba(255, 255, 255, 0.46),
    0 0 28px var(--dna-glow-color);
}

.pDzzW652yUjdaMmL_HuC[data-active='true'] .cmJmMKE_eHB0XSdIUgin,
.pDzzW652yUjdaMmL_HuC[data-near='true'] .cmJmMKE_eHB0XSdIUgin,
.pDzzW652yUjdaMmL_HuC:hover .cmJmMKE_eHB0XSdIUgin,
.pDzzW652yUjdaMmL_HuC:focus-visible .cmJmMKE_eHB0XSdIUgin {
  opacity: 1;
  transform: scale(1);
}

.pDzzW652yUjdaMmL_HuC[data-active='true'] .fOoNXsnA9jTH8sixAHDB,
.pDzzW652yUjdaMmL_HuC:hover .fOoNXsnA9jTH8sixAHDB,
.pDzzW652yUjdaMmL_HuC:focus-visible .fOoNXsnA9jTH8sixAHDB {
  opacity: 1;
  transform: translate(-50%, calc(-100% - 22px));
}

.pDzzW652yUjdaMmL_HuC[data-strand='b'][data-active='true'] .fOoNXsnA9jTH8sixAHDB,
.pDzzW652yUjdaMmL_HuC[data-strand='b']:hover .fOoNXsnA9jTH8sixAHDB,
.pDzzW652yUjdaMmL_HuC[data-strand='b']:focus-visible .fOoNXsnA9jTH8sixAHDB {
  transform: translate(-50%, 22px);
}

@media (prefers-reduced-motion: reduce) {
  .Afl7iBwXRtLXV7nUrdMP,
  .fOoNXsnA9jTH8sixAHDB {
    transition: none;
  }
}

@media (max-width: 767px) {
  .MccdOveO7VtoIOyKng2l {
    --dna-dot-size: clamp(3px, 1.2vw, var(--dna-dot-size));
  }

  .pDzzW652yUjdaMmL_HuC {
    min-width: 40px;
    min-height: 40px;
  }

  .Afl7iBwXRtLXV7nUrdMP {
    --highlight-base-scale: 1.18;
  }

  .cmJmMKE_eHB0XSdIUgin {
    width: 11px;
    height: 11px;
    opacity: 1;
    transform: scale(1);
  }

  .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C[data-strand='b'] .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C[data-active='true'] .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C:hover .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C:focus-visible .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C[data-strand='b'][data-active='true'] .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C[data-strand='b']:hover .fOoNXsnA9jTH8sixAHDB,
  .pDzzW652yUjdaMmL_HuC[data-strand='b']:focus-visible .fOoNXsnA9jTH8sixAHDB {
    transform: translate(-50%, 22px);
  }

  .fOoNXsnA9jTH8sixAHDB {
    max-width: min(50vw, 180px);
    font-size: 11px;
    letter-spacing: 0.06em;
  }
}

